Owen Lee Echols is a 55 years old. His residential address is 1423 Cr 428, Jonesboro, AR 72404. Cheyenne Nicole Echols, are also associated with this address.
Age 28
Age 95
Age 87
Age 68
Owen Lee Echols is 55 . He was born on Apr 24, 1969.
Owen Lee Echols’s address is listed as 1423 Cr 428, Jonesboro , AR 72404, US.
Age 28